2006: 36.5
2007: 36
2008: 32
2009: 37.5
2010: 36.5

Considering this year's exam was pathetically easier than previous years and I actually don't know anyone that has dropped more than 3 and knowing there are huge amounts of kids that fullmarked it, I'm going with 38.

In 2009, 77 students (1.65%) scored full marks and 673 students (14.4%) scored more than 36 marks out of 40.
